
Just copying the history from the source: recognize the standard handle defines in WriteFile; minor speed improvement by caching GetConsoleMode; keep track of three handles (ostensibly stdout, stderr and a file); test a DOS header exists before writing to e_oemid; more flexible/robust handling of data directories; files writing to the console will always succeed; log: use API file functions and a custom printf; add a blank line between processes; set function name for MyWriteConsoleA; scan imports from "kernel32" (without extension); added dynamic environment variable CLICOLOR; removed _hwrite (it's the same address as _lwrite); join multibyte characters split across separate writes; remove wcstok, avoiding potential interference with the host; similarly, use a private heap instead of malloc.
